Grant Harrold
Born: 1978-04-26 in Airdrie, North Lanarkshire, Scotland, UK
Known For: Acting
Biography
No biography available for this person.
Filmography
2025
- Kate as Self
2023
2019
- Secrets of the Royal Servants as Himself (Former Royal Butler)
2018
- Harry & Meghan: A Royal Romance as Grant Harrold
2017
- Inside Balmoral as Self